Ceremonial Phoenix Fan

Joseon Dynasty

National Palace Museum of Korea

National Palace Museum of Korea
Seoul, South Korea

This square-shaped fan was used for ceremonies. Multiple layers of paper were initially attached on a frame, then red silk was further adhered, with a soaring phoenix painted on the left and right. The front and back are adorned with the same patterns, weighed down with heavy silk long ribbons.
